Property Details for 21 Kent St, Newtown

21 Kent St, Newtown is a 3 bedroom, 3 bathroom House with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1900. The property has a land size of 144m2 and floor size of 158m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in August 2023.

About Newtown 2042

The size of Newtown is approximately 1.6 square kilometres. There are 18 parks, covering nearly 3.7% of the total area. The population of Newtown in 2016 was 15029 people. By 2021 the population was 14690 showing a population decline of 2.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Newtown is 20-29 years. Households in Newtown are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Newtown work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 40.70% of the homes in Newtown were owner-occupied compared with 38.50% in 2016.

Newtown has 9,355 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Newtown have seen a 2.75%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 6.78% increase. As at 31 July 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Newtown is $1,852,184 while the median value for Units is $888,538.
  • Houses have a median rent of $990 while Units have a median rent of $675.
There are currently 33 properties listed for sale, and 71 properties listed for rent in Newtown on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 339 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Newtown.
